Re: '82 K10 with '09 Towing mirrors
« Reply #24 on: September 02, 2016, 02:52:47 AM »
Quote
I cut the original vertical bar off the tow mirrors and welded a longer one on to fit down in the original square body mount then drilled 2 holes to tighten the screws to hold the mirror. Then did a little plastic work to put the tow mirrors back together
